Mark Eswein (#71) won the late model feature race this evening and gathers in the winners circle with the family of the late Brian Lambie and promoter Craig Basseuner. The events were held in memory of the late racer who passed away last season after competing in a race program here at Golden Sands Speedway. |
Monte Gress turned fast time, but opted not to take the Hot n Now Ultimate Challenge which was up to $600.00. He stated that he felt like being conservative for the night.
The Super Late Models ran a 40 lap feature event in remembrance of Brian Lambie. Burton Brown took the early lead in the feature event, with Scott Beyer right on his heals. Beyer has been getting hotter and faster as the season goes on. With the roll of the dice, fast runner, Jeremy Lepak started in the middle of the pack and quickly moved up to start working on the leaders. A spin between Rod Wheeler and Jeff Weinfurter brought out a caution on lap eleven.
At the restart, Lepak got the jump on Beyer and stole the second position away from him. Another fast runner, Mark Eswein was quickly making his way through the pack to start fighting for the top positions. By lap 24, Eswein had made it to the fourth position, until a caution came out for Eric Getzloff as he lost it coming out of turn two. At the restart Burton held onto his lead, but Eswein was able to jump ahead two positions for second place. Eswein and Burton started racing and rubbing each other hard.
Eswein was finally able to get around Burton for the lead. Burton got loose and started loosing positions backward. Burton wasnt able to get control of his car and tangled with Jeff Weinfurter, sending both drivers to the back of the pack. With all the action happening in the back of the pack, Todd Stapleman had moved up into the second position and was working hard on Eswein. By the thirty-sixth lap, Kirby Kurth had also moved up and started working on the leaders. As the checkered flag fell, Eswein maintained his lead with Stapleman in second and Kurth in third.

| Back in the winners circle! Jason Kirsling (#99) the defending CWSSA Super Stock champion here at Golden Sands has not been able to run weekly due to his work schedule, but when he's here he is a force to be reckoned with. Tonight he won the feature race. | ![]() |
Jason Kirsling started out with the lead in the super stock feature, with Alan Sankey directly behind him. Shawn Stelzer quickly over took Sankey by the second lap and raced hard to catch up to Kirsling for the lead. Jim Cormack and Cale Laessig were also moving up to work on the leaders. Storlie was stuck in the back of the pack trying to get around the slower cars. The top four kept holding their positions.
By the sixteenth lap, lapped traffic became an issue. Everyone shuffled for positions. Kirsling held onto his lead with Stelzer still in second. Stelzer kept trying to pass, but was not able to get around Kirsling for the lead. Judd Brandl also started moving up from the back of the pack, but there was just not enough laps to catch up to the leaders. Kirsling finished in first, with Stelzer in second and Cormack in third. Storlie finished seventh.

He won the battle but... Marv Flick (#9) won the evenings Pure Stock feature race, but Mike Brooks edged ahead in points based upon a solid qualifying effort and strong runs in the preliminaries! Both Flick and Brooks are gunning for their first title. |
Marv Flick had car problems in qualifing and took the pole position during the pure stock feature. He took the lead right away and started hammering it. Dale Robinson was right behind him trying to catch him. Anney Turzinski was also putting the pedal to the metal trying to catch Flick. Mike Brooks, second fast, made it through the back of the pack and started working on Turzinski.
Fast timer, Brad Scholze really found the speed and made it around all the slower cars up to the front of the pack to join in on the leaders. Robinson lost a few positions back as Turzinski and Scholze made their passes. Flick finished first with Turzinski in second and Scholze in third.
